Top Free VPS Hosting Providers in 2025
If you’re looking for a free VPS hosting option, you’re probably trying to test out your project or experiment without committing to a paid service. Although free VPS hosting can be limited in features and performance, there are a few options out there that can still meet basic needs. Here are the top free VPS hosting providers:

1. Amazon Web Services (AWS) Free Tier

AWS is one of the most popular cloud platforms and offers a Free Tier for new customers. The free VPS option is known as Amazon EC2 (Elastic Compute Cloud). You get a t2.micro instance for free for the first 12 months.

Features:

  • 1 vCPU

  • 1 GB RAM

  • 30 GB SSD storage

  • Limited bandwidth

2. Google Cloud Free Tier

Google Cloud offers a free VPS through its Always Free program. With Google Cloud, you can use their f1-micro instance for free in certain regions. You also get 30 GB of storage and 1 GB of outbound data every month.

Features:

  • 1 vCPU

  • 614 MB RAM

  • 30 GB persistent disk

  • 1 GB outbound data

3. Oracle Cloud Free Tier

Oracle Cloud provides an interesting option for free VPS hosting, offering 2 virtual machines (VMs) with 1 GB RAM each. The free tier also gives you block storage and networking services for small applications and test environments.

Features:

  • 2 vCPUs

  • 1 GB RAM per VM

  • 100 GB block storage

  • Load balancer

Why Choose Free VPS Hosting?

Free VPS hosting is a great way to test out your website or app before committing to a paid hosting plan. It’s useful for:

  • Learning purposes: You can get familiar with server management and hosting environments.

  • Development and Testing: Free VPS hosting allows you to test small-scale projects.

  • Personal Websites: For low-traffic personal sites, free VPS can handle the load.

However, keep in mind that free VPS options typically come with limitations in terms of resources and performance. If you need more control, uptime, or bandwidth, you may want to consider upgrading to a paid VPS hosting provider.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Can I use a free VPS for production websites?
Free VPS hosting is not ideal for production sites as it often lacks sufficient resources, reliability, and customer support. It’s better suited for testing and development.

2. Are there any hidden fees with free VPS hosting?
Most free VPS providers have no hidden fees, but they may charge you if you exceed certain resource limits, such as CPU usage, RAM, or bandwidth.

3. How long can I use a free VPS hosting service?
The duration depends on the provider. AWS and Google Cloud offer free VPS for up to 12 months, while others like Oracle Cloud offer continuous free usage for small VPS setups.

4. Can I upgrade to a paid plan later?
Yes, most providers allow you to upgrade your free VPS to a paid plan for more resources and better support.

5. What is the best free VPS provider?
AWS and Google Cloud are often considered the best for free VPS hosting because of their large network and extensive features, especially for developers and testers.
